David Ornstein Confirms There Are FIVE Teams Pursuing Chelsea Star As Talks Over New Deal Stall

Chelsea midfielder N’Golo Kante has five clubs in four different countries interested in signing him on a free transfer next summer, according to The Athletic‘s David Ornstein.

The trusted journalist claims there are two English teams, one Spanish club, one German team and a French side all keen on securing the player’s services.

Kante’s current deal at the Blues expires at the end of the season but, despite being offered an extension, talks have stalled over the length of the contract.

The London club’s new owners are prepared to offer the 31-year-old a two-year deal, with an option for a further year, but the midfielder wants an additional twelve months on top of that.

In terms of the teams potentially interested in Kante, Arsenal and Manchester United have been linked in the past so they are likely to be the two Premier League sides involved. The odds are that Paris Saint-Germain, Real Madrid and Bayern Munich are the other suitors.
